That Degree May Cost You $109,445 in Total

The AUM time to graduate is about 4.92 years and will cost an estimated $22,245 per year. This brings the total cost to 109,445.

Amount
Average Yearly Cost$22,245
Average Years to Graduate4.92
Estimated Avg Total Cost of Degree$109,445

How to Calculate Value

College Factual calculates average total cost by multiplying net price by time to graduation. We then compare the average total cost to other schools of a similar quality to determine value. If the school is priced fairly based on the educational quality it receives a fair ranking. If it is underpriced it receives a good or excellent value.
